Abstract

The utility model provides a positioning device, which relates to the technical field of aluminum veneer processing and comprises a conveying table, a material receiving box and an aluminum plate frame, wherein rotating wheels which are in rotary connection are uniformly distributed on the inner wall of the conveying table, two first support plates are fixedly connected to the outer wall of the conveying table, support columns are fixedly connected to the bottoms of the two first support plates, two sliding grooves are formed in the tops of the two first support plates, two pulleys are connected to the inner parts of the two sliding grooves in a sliding manner, two first sliding plates are fixedly connected to the upper surfaces of the two pulleys.

Technical Field
The utility model relates to the technical field of aluminum veneer processing, in particular to a positioning device.
Background
The aluminum veneers in the current market are different in size and more in pattern variety, so that when the aluminum veneers are produced and processed, the aluminum veneers are required to be positioned and fixed first and then processed, and the efficiency is improved.
The utility model discloses a positioning device for processing an aluminum veneer, which is characterized in that a specification is recorded with a 'comprising a table body', wherein two ends of the table body are provided with supporting plates, two opposite sides of the supporting plates are fixedly connected with sliding plates, the bottom of the table body is provided with a groove, two sides of the groove are provided with first sliding grooves, the first sliding grooves are formed in the table body, one end of the sliding plate, which is far away from the supporting plate, is slidably connected in the first sliding grooves, two sides of the sliding plate, which are far away from one end of the supporting plate, are provided with second sliding grooves which are transversely arranged, the positioning device can flexibly position aluminum veneers with different sizes, the application range of the positioning device is increased, and the positioning blocks can be flexibly disassembled and replaced, so that the service life of the positioning device is prolonged, and convenience is brought to users: (1) The device is characterized in that the positioning block is used for directly positioning and fixing the aluminum veneer, no buffer part exists, the size is not well controlled, and the aluminum veneer is easy to be extruded and deformed; (2) When the device live time is longer, the operation panel has avoided can not piling up aluminium bits, and long-time not clear up can influence the device operation, when manual cleaning, danger coefficient is high.
Disclosure of Invention
The utility model aims to provide a positioning device which is provided for solving the defects that a positioning fixed aluminum veneer is easy to deform and a manual work is inconvenient to clean an operation table in the prior art.

In the embodiment 1, as shown in fig. 1-4, the utility model provides a positioning device, which comprises a conveying table 1, a material receiving box 22 and an aluminum plate frame 24, wherein rotating wheels 2 which are in rotary connection are uniformly distributed on the inner wall of the conveying table 1, two first support plates 3 are fixedly connected on the outer wall of the conveying table 1, support columns 4 are fixedly connected on the bottoms of the two first support plates 3, two sliding grooves 6 are formed in the tops of the two first support plates 3, two pulleys 7 are slidingly connected in the two sliding grooves 6, two first sliding plates 8 are fixedly connected on the upper surfaces of the two pulleys 7, two electric telescopic rods 9 are fixedly connected on one sides of the two first sliding plates 8, the model numbers of the two electric telescopic rods 9 are NKBA 22, the telescopic ends of the two electric telescopic rods 9 are fixedly connected with two fixing rods 10, one ends of the two fixing rods 10 are fixedly connected with two second sliding plates 11, one sides of the two second sliding plates 11 are close to two ends and are fixedly connected with two springs 12, one ends of the two springs 12 are fixedly connected with two rubber plates 13, the inside of the first sliding plate 8 is fixedly connected with a movable plate 14, the outer wall of the first supporting plate 3 is fixedly connected with a second supporting plate 18, the upper surface of the second supporting plate 18 is fixedly connected with a motor 19, the model of the motor 19 is 200FB-28, the output end of the motor 19 is provided with a threaded rod 20, and the threaded rod 20 is in threaded connection with the movable plate 14.
The effect that its whole embodiment 1 reached is, through the interior wall of carrying platform 1 have the rotation wheel 2 of swivelling joint, reduced the frictional force of aluminium veneer and carrying platform 1 contact surface, more smooth and easy left and right sides removes, when starting motor 19, threaded rod 20 rotates and drives movable plate 14, movable plate 14 drives two first sliding plates 8, and then two first sliding plates 8 drive two pulleys 7 and remove in two spouts 6, through starting two electric telescopic handle 9, can fix a position the aluminium veneer of different specifications, in the location in-process, two springs 12 play the cushioning effect, avoid too fixed extrusion deformation that causes the aluminium veneer.
1-4, the inner wall of the conveying table 1 is provided with a discharging box 21, the lower surface of the supporting column 4 is fixedly provided with an anti-slip pad 5, the upper surface of the first supporting plate 3 is provided with a water pump 16, the model of the water pump 16 is 200FB-28, the output end of the water pump 16 is provided with a water pipe 15, the bottom of the water pipe 15 is fixedly connected with a high-pressure spray head 17, the discharging box 22 is arranged right below the conveying table 1, the outer wall of the discharging box 22 is fixedly connected with two handles 23, the two handles 23 are symmetrically arranged, the front projection of the rubber plate 13 is in a saw-tooth shape, the rear projection of the discharging box 21 is in a conical shape, an aluminum plate frame 24 is arranged on one side of the conveying table 1, and the upper surface of the aluminum plate frame 24 is fixedly connected with a buffer plate 25.
The effect that its whole real-time example 2 reached is, through being provided with discharging case 21, conveniently collect the aluminium bits, prevent to carry platform 1 and splash everywhere at the washing in-process aluminium bits, lower surface mounting through support column 4 has slipmat 5, play firm skid-proof effect, through starting water pump 16, water sprays out from high-pressure shower nozzle 17 through water pipe 15, can clear up the aluminium bits of carrying platform mesa, the aluminium bits flow into the material receiving case 22 through discharging case 21, collect easily, when the aluminium bits in the material receiving case 22 need be cleared up, pull out material receiving case 22 through two handles 23 can, avoid hand direct contact to the aluminium bits, two rubber 13 surfaces are the sawtooth shape, more firm when fixed aluminium veneer of location, when the aluminium veneer moves down to the whereabouts, buffer board 25 plays the cushioning effect, avoid aluminium veneer frame direct to the landing on the ground.
Working principle: firstly, the aluminum veneer to be processed is placed on the rotating wheel 2, then two electric telescopic rods 9 are started simultaneously, so that the two rubber plates 13 move relatively, when the aluminum veneer is to be fixed, the two electric telescopic rods 9 are closed again, the surfaces of the two rubber plates 13 are in a saw-tooth shape, the stability of holding the aluminum veneer is improved, two springs 12 play a buffering role in the positioning and fixing process, deformation of the aluminum veneer caused by excessive fixed extrusion is avoided, after the fixing is finished, a motor 19 is started, the fixed aluminum veneer is driven to move through joint cooperation between a threaded rod 20, a moving plate 14 and a first sliding plate 8, finally slides onto an aluminum plate frame 24, when aluminum scraps are piled on a table surface of a conveying table 1 after the device is used for a period of time, the motor 19 and a water pump 16 are started, the rotating threaded rod 20 drives the moving plate 14 to move, so that the moving plate 14 drives a high-pressure spray head 17 to move, water is sprayed from the high-pressure spray head 17 to clean, and the operation risk of personnel is avoided.
